Functional Design and Human Well-Being
Next-Generation Spacesuits
91原创 researchers collaborate with engineering teams to develop composite fabrics that help protect astronauts from micrometeoroids and orbital debris.

Adaptive Health Solutions
A custom belly band combines textile science and patient-centered design to provide postpartum support and address everyday mobility and health needs.
Designing for Chronic Conditions
Graduate student Emilie Delaye interviewed women with chronic illnesses to understand how clothing can better accommodate symptoms and medical equipment.

Sustainability, Sourcing and Global Trade
Closing the Textile Loop
With Goodwill, 91原创 researchers examine textile recycling systems and supply chains to extend clothing use and divert post-consumer waste from landfills.

Apparel Trade Policy and Supply Chains
91原创 research examines how tariffs and trade policy influence fashion supply chains, helping industry leaders understand changes across the marketplace.

Sustainable Sourcing
91原创 students partnered with Macy's to assess sustainable sourcing and identify opportunities to increase recycled content in private-brand apparel.

Fashion Culture, History and Preservation
Preserving Historic Garments Digitally
91原创 fashion students created 3D digital twins of fragile 1920s garments, advancing historic preservation and sustainable design for exhibition and study.

Honoring Ann Lowe's Legacy
91原创 fashion students and faculty recreated Ann Lowe's wedding gown using archival research and historic construction techniques to honor her artistry.

Recovering Letty Esherick's Textile Legacy
Undergraduate researcher Sophia Gupman studied and documented Letty Esherick's handwoven garments, helping return the artist's work to public view.

Fashion and Textile Collection
Explore more than 4,000 garments, accessories and textiles representing fashion, regional dress and material culture from the 18th through the 21st centuries.
